CINT2006 Rate and CFP2006 Rate. Integer and floating-point calculation results.

3D on Mac Pro
  Mac Pro 8-core 3.2GHz
(previous generation)
Mac Pro 8-core 2.93GHz
SPECfp_rate_base2006
Floating-point calculation (estimate)
77.3 144 1.9x
SPECint_rate_base2006
Integer calculation (estimate)
106 158 1.5x

Testing conducted by Apple in February 2009 using preproduction Mac Pro 8-core 2.93GHz units and shipping Mac Pro 8-core 3.2GHz units. SPEC® is a registered trademark of the Standard Performance Evaluation Corporation (SPEC); see www.spec.org for more information. Performance tests are conducted using specific computer systems and reflect the approximate performance of Mac Pro.

RAID Cards

SAS RAID 5 vs SATA RAID 5. Read and write performance.

graphic card

Testing conducted by Apple in February 2009 using preproduction Mac Pro 8-core 2.93GHz units and preproduction Mac Pro RAID Card. Testing was conducted using Iometer 2006.07.27 with a 30-second ramp-up, 5-miniute run duration, 512KB request size, and 4 outstanding IOs. The test system was configured in a two-volume configuration with a single JBOD drive for the OS and the remaining three drives as the test volume on which Iometer tests were performed. Performance tests are conducted using specific computer systems and reflect the approximate performance of Mac Pro RAID Card.
